Is there a little red flower in the hot and boiling soup?

Yes, the movie " Hot and Boiling " had the song " I'll Give You a Little Red Flower." Jia Ling's new film," Hot and Boiling," played " I'll Give You a Little Red Flower " during the key scenes. This song was the theme song of the 2020 movie of the same name. Jia Ling said that the reason why she used this song was because this song had given her a lot of courage. She also hoped that Zhao Yingjun would be remembered by more people. This song had a special meaning to Jia Ling. For countless difficult days and nights, it was the hoarse and warm male voice from " Little Red Flower " that kept her company," covering the scars you added today." Therefore, the movie " Hot and Boiling " did have the song " I'll Give You a Little Red Flower."

Finding the difference between chicken soup and poisonous chicken soup

The difference between true chicken soup and poisonous chicken soup was usually in the following aspects: 1. Thesis: True chicken soup usually focuses on positive and positive topics such as personal growth, self-realization, interpersonal relationships, family, friendship, etc., emphasizing personal success and happiness through hard work and persistence. Poisonous Chicken Soup was more concerned with negative and negative topics such as setbacks, failure, loss, despair, sadness, etc. It emphasized on achieving superficial success and happiness through escape and abandonment. 2. Ways of expression: True chicken soup usually uses warm, encouraging, and positive language expressions to make readers feel positive energy and hope. Poisonous chicken soup novels usually used sarcasm, sarcasm, and negative language to make readers feel disappointed, depressed, and desperate. 3. Value: The value of chicken soup is usually positive, encouraging, and supportive. It emphasizes the achievement of personal success and happiness through hard work and persistence. The values of poisonous chicken soup were usually negative, negative, and critical. They emphasized on achieving superficial success and happiness through escape and abandonment. The biggest difference between chicken soup and poisonous chicken soup was their theme, expression, and values. True chicken soup can encourage readers to face difficulties and challenges and encourage them to persist in pursuing their goals and dreams. Poisonous chicken soup will mislead readers to give up their efforts and pursue negative goals.
